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90 2511071833 7801896816 033 3780017246
105921 121162113
105921 121162113
871280 43 4383 09193436
All about undefined
Interested in learning more?
105921 121162113
871280 43 4383 09193436
See more
0333500 17 38142
59 398134 911119566 27457822 4832
See more
36077054804 2261243
702409 6129 91932478
See more